About the Role
As a Software Engineering Intern on our team, you will directly contribute to building the Open Banking Connected Accounts Dashboard: a core mobile app page that provides customers with real-time visibility into their linked external bank accounts and account sync status. You will work with a highly collaborative, diverse team of engineers and get hands-on experience building modern mobile interfaces, RESTful APIs, and cloud-native infrastructure.
Responsibilities
- Develop, test, and maintain features for the Open Banking Connected Accounts Dashboard, enabling users to view, manage, and inspect the status of their linked bank accounts.
- Write clean, maintainable code across the stack (frontend UI and backend microservices) to meet story acceptance criteria.
- Participate in design sessions and conduct peer code reviews to ensure code quality, security, and performance standards.
- Conduct unit, component, and integration testing to maintain high reliability across account connection workflows.
- Participate actively in Agile ceremonies (sprint planning, daily standups, retrospectives).
- Collaborate with Product Managers and UX Designers
- Learn and build AWS cloud infrastructure on the job
- Have fun with the team
